本文将详细介绍开原h5小程序的完整指南,包括定义、特点、优势与劣势、技术实现、开发流程等方面的信息。读者可以通过本文了解到h5小程序的基本概念和使用方法,以及选择适合自己开发需要的实现方式和流程。
1. 定义
H5小程序是指基于HTML5技术开发的一种小型应用程序,可以在不同平台上运行,如:微信、QQ、支付宝等。它可以利用webview控件将页面作为app运行,同时又具有一定的应用功能。
2. 特点
H5小程序的特点主要有以下几点:
(1) 跨平台性强。开发的小程序可以运行在各种平台上,如微信、支付宝、QQ等,不需要为不同平台进行开发。
(2) 实现简单。使用HTML5技术开发的小程序,代码简洁明了,易于维护,也方便APP功能的扩展和升级。
(3) 交互体验流畅。H5小程序使用了原生应用的优化技术,可以实现流畅的交互体验和界面展示效果。
(4) 开发成本低。相比原生应用,H5小程序的开发成本较低,可以快速实现应用程序的开发。
3. 优势与劣势
H5小程序的优势主要体现在以下几个方面:
(1)开发流程简单。相比原生应用,H5小程序的开发流程简单,代码易于维护和更新。
(2)跨平台性强。H5小程序可以支持不同平台运行,如微信、支付宝等。
(3)适用性广。H5小程序可以满足不同类型的应用场景需求,如电商、餐饮、出租车等。
H5小程序的劣势主要体现在以下几个方面:
(1)功能受限。相比原生应用,H5小程序的功能受到了一定的限制,不能够完全发挥原生应用的实现效果。
(2)兼容性问题。由于各个平台的兼容性存在一定的差异,开发人员需要注意兼容性问题。
(3)拓展性有限。由于工具链限制,H5小程序在一些方面的拓展存在一定的限制。
4. 技术实现
H5小程序的技术实现主要包括以下几个方面:
(1) HTML5语言,用于网页内容排版和布局;
(2) CSS3技术,用于网页样式美化和动画效果;
(3) JavaScript语言,用于H5小程序的编写和实现;
(4) Vue.js框架,用于H5小程序的MVVM数据绑定和组件开发。
5. 开发流程
H5小程序的开发流程主要包括以下几个环节:
(1) 需求分析:对开发的需求进行详细分析,明确功能和设计要求。
(2) UI设计:进行界面的设计和布局,细化交互和动画效果。
(3) 开发测试:进行开发和调试,确保应用程序的正常运行和稳定性。
(4) 发布上线:将应用程序上线,进行审核和发布,让用户可以使用和体验。
总结
本文详细介绍了开原h5小程序的定义、特点、优势与劣势、技术实现和开发流程等方面的内容,希望可以为读者提供实用的指导和帮助。通过了解和应用h5小程序,可以更好地满足需求,提升应用程序的交互体验和展示效果。
本文从开原h5小程序的概念出发,详细介绍了h5小程序的发展历程、特点、优势以及常见应用场景,同时从制作工具、框架、技术架构等方面进行了全面的解析,为读者提供了完整的h5小程序开发指南。
1. 开源 h5 小程序的背景与发展
随着移动互联网的普及,移动应用开发已成为当今的一个热门领域。在这个背景下,h5小程序应运而生。本部分将介绍h5小程序的起源、发展历程以及主要特点。
2. h5 小程序的特点和优势
在h5小程序中,html、css、js 是主要的开发语言,这使得它具有跨平台和低成本的特点。另外,它还可以通过分享链接或二维码进行访问,具有一定的用户裂变能力。此外,h5小程序在操作和用户体验方面也有着自己的独特特点。
3. h5 小程序的应用场景
在诸多移动应用场景中,h5小程序同样也有着广泛的应用。本部分将分别介绍其在电商、地图导航、餐饮外卖、社交分享等领域的应用,以及在各个行业中的具体实践案例。
4. 制作 h5 小程序的主要工具和框架
在制作h5小程序时,选择合适的工具和框架是非常关键的。本部分从编辑器、开发助手、UI 框架等方面介绍了 h5 小程序常用的开发工具和框架,并分别列举了优缺点,便于读者进行选择。
5. h5 小程序的技术架构和实现
在h5小程序的实现过程中,还需要考虑其技术架构方面的问题。本部分将介绍h5小程序的整体技术架构,以及包括路由管理、组件设计、数据绑定等在内的核心技术的实现原理,从而帮助读者熟悉h5小程序的代码实现流程。
总体来说,h5小程序已经成为移动应用开发的新热点,拥有着跨平台、低成本、开发方便等多种优势。本文从多个角度详细介绍了h5小程序的概念、发展历程、特点优势,以及在各个领域中的应用场景和具体实现。相信通过本文的阅读,读者已经有了全面的了解,并可以针对自己的需求进行具体的应用与开发。